“Les maléfices du crâne d'or”

In "Les maléfices du crâne d'or," Conan and Juma face a grotesque horror in the decaying citadel, where a monstrous giant slug threatens all within its stench-filled halls. With the crystal tower looming above, they must rescue Yolinda from the clutches of the vile Rotath in a battle of brute strength and cunning. Written by Roy Thomas and brought to life by Neal Adams and Joe Rubinstein, this 1978 classic features Adams' dynamic pencils and inks on both story and cover, capturing the grim, pulpy intensity of the Hyborian Age.
